A desert scene. In the left foreground, a blond women is long white gown and veil walks away: in the right foreground a man with cowboy boots and hat is seated on a wooden stool. He has a pistol in his right hand. In the center are two horses. Oil on gesso on board. "Adjustment in Arizona"/G.Headley" |
